Brief Information About Batavia
Batavia is a city located in the County of Genesee in the state of New York. It is located in the western part of the New York state. Batavia occupies a total area of about 14 sq. kms. and is located at an elevated height of about 893 ft. from the ground level. Here is the Oatka Milk Plant and it processes a large quantity of milk, forming a significant industry in the area. This leads to the development of not only cattle rearing, but also the agricultural sector. There is a local Post Office and educational and health care facilities in the area. This provides some employment oppurtunities to the locals.
